Hi Eric,

I think I got my error now. During initialization it seems to be necessary to 
call registerObjectInstance() and wait for incoming discoverObjectInstance() 
calls before enabling time policies with enableTimeRegulation() and 
enableTimeConstraint(). This is what I changed in my federation and now it 
works. Perhaps in the billard example it's the same.

> Yes I did. I think the problem are the following lines:
>
>> RTIA:: RTIA has thrown ObjectNotKnown exception.
>> RTIA:: Reason: Object <1>not found in map set.
>
> It seems that the object is not discovered before it is received (?). The 
> error occurs with and without the CERTI_USE_NULL_PRIME_MESSAGE_PROTOCOL flag.
>
> I am using linux.

I'll try to dive into the code, but theoretically this is not possible
we wouldn't send an UAV to a federate which has not subscribed to the
object [class]
and if it has it should know the object...
